Analysis
The most recent figure for bananas — production, annual growth rate in Tuvalu is -0.0204 % change on previous year, measured in 2024.
The figure is down 101.4% on the previous year and down 101.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, bananas — production, annual growth rate in Tuvalu peaked at 87.5 % change on previous year in 1974 and was at its lowest, -33.33 % change on previous year, in 1975.
Tuvalu ranks 66th of 120 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Bananas — Production.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Bananas — Production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
